hey hun, i'm sorry you're going through this. i was slightly depressed after a lot of stuff went down last year, and the only thing that helped me out of it was seeing a counselor on a weeekly basis. she has become someone that i can tell anything to, and i know she doesn't judge me for what i say. although i am "better" now, i still see her once a week-- just because i think its healthy for everyone to have someone to talk to.

if you feel uncomfortable speaking to a stranger, try a new activity. working out always makes me feel better- it relieves a lot of stress and just overall lifts my mood from day to day. esp if you are worried about being "fat", then maybe a little exercise could help.

other things i can think of is going on a trip, taking maybe some time off from work and other stresses to clear your head, getting involved with a club or a support group, and just overall trying to gain some self esteem to help lift your spirits.

i hope that you are able to get out of this little funk...but i've been there, and obviously a lot of other people have to, so dont ever feel alone!! start recognizing all the wonderful things about yourself, which should help to make you feel better. but dont ever feel worthless! you seem like a really nice guy (from reading all your posts), so don't give up.

I was in depression for the first 3 months of this year after I found out some stuff about my relationship with my long time partner. Its the most horrible feeling that I ever experienced. I went to see a shrink for 3 sessions and decided to change my life in every way possible. the depression helped me loose 40 lbs and now that I look different I started to work out 5 days a week. I usually get between 3 to 5 comments a day from people who knew me before that I look great. It helps so much that it makes me happy.
focus on things that make you happy and you will be fine. even though Im still with her, I cant control how she feels about me so I stopped making myself crazy about what our future will be.
I listen to trance and work out, eat healthy, be more friendly to people (specially hot girls), and things will work out.
